Like many bloggers I’m using Twitter more and more these days (much to the dismay of my wife and work) so I started tinkering with ways to get more use out of the service. Since twittering with the wife never really gets me anywhere, I figured I should focus on the work side of things…
So, I thought, wouldn’t it be cool to get updated about Google happenings via Twitter?
I don’t know about you, but it would certainly save me some time so I set up a couple Twitter accounts that automatically send tweets that include Google focused news items, blog posts, bookmarks, and even Digg items that just hit the frontpage!
Neat, eh? Check it out - Track Google via Twitter
I’m looking for feedback to get these just right so please comment or tweet if you have any ideas there. The best frequency for the tweets is the biggest question right now but all comments are more than welcome.
